Team News: Mohamed Salah, Sadio Mane start as Liverpool face Manchester United in Michigan

Mohamed Salah and Sadio Mane have been handed their first Liverpool starts of the summer as the Reds prepare to face Manchester United in Michigan.

The two forwards, both of whom were involved at the World Cup for Egypt and Senegal respectively, came off the bench against Manchester City in midweek.

Jurgen Klopp has now named the duo in his starting XI, lining up in attack alongside young striker Dominic Solanke, while academy youngster Kamil Grabara is named in goal.

Xherdan Shaqiri joined up with the squad this week and has been named on the bench, but Nathaniel Clyne flew home on Thursday due to family reasons and Naby Keita and Georginio Wijnaldum are out injured.

Man United, meanwhile, have named Fred on the bench, the Brazil international joining up with the rest of the United squad on Wednesday.

Andreas Pereira, Ander Herrera and Scott McTominay start as the midfield three, while Juan Mata will operate behind Alexis Sanchez in the final third.

Nemanja Matic, Diogo Dalot, Sergio Romero and Antonio Valencia are not involved due to injury, however, while Anthony Martial flew home for the birth of his child.

Manchester United: Grant, Darmian, Fosu-Mensah, Smalling, Tuanzebe, Mitchell, McTominay, Pereira, Andreas, Mata, Sanchez
Subs: Pereira, Shaw, Williams, Chong, Fred, Garner, Gomes, Hamilton, Greenwood

Liverpool: Grabara, Camacho, Klavan, Van Dijk, Moreno, Fabinho, Lallana, Milner, Salah, Mane, Solanke
Subs: Kelleher, Gomez, Sturridge, Grujic, Shaqiri, Robertson, Origi, Phillips, Jones, Markovic, Ojo, Woodburn, Chirivella
